Washington Code § 48.19.210

Subscribers—Rights, limitations

(1) Subject to rules and regulations which have been approved by the commissioner as reasonable, each rating organization shall permit any insurer to subscribe to its rating services for any kind of insurance or subdivision thereof, for which it is authorized to act as a rating organization, subject to subsection (2) of RCW 48.19.050. (2) Notice of proposed changes in such rules and regulations shall be given to each subscriber. (3) An insurer shall not concurrently be a subscriber to the services of more than one rating organization as to the same subdivision, class of risk or part or combination of a kind of insurance. (4) As to fire insurance under standard form fire policies, an insurer may not concurrently be a subscriber to the services of more than one rating organization except as provided in subsection (2) of RCW 48.19.050.
